print(df[['姓名','城市']])# 使用双重方括号选取指定字段 1. 使用df[['姓名', '城市']]来选择需要打印的字段,而print()函数将其输出到控制台。 完整代码示例 将上述步骤整合后的完整代码如下: # 1. 安装Pandas库# pip install pandas# 2. 导入Pandas库importpandasaspd# 导入Pandas库# 3. 创建DataFra...
to_string()方法可以将DataFrame转换为字符串格式,你可以自定义分隔符、索引、列名等。 #将DataFrame转换为字符串,并设置分隔符为制表符( ) df_string = df.to_string(index=False, sep=' ') # 打印字符串形式的DataFrame print(df_string) 4. 使用to_csv()方法 虽然这不是直接打印到控制台,但to_csv()...
分组后我们将获得三个Dataframe。 AI检测代码解析 import pandas as pdfile = 'ohlcv.txt'df = pd.read_csv(file)df.loc[:,'code'] = 'APPLE'df.loc[3:6, 'code'] = 'AMD'df.loc[7:9, 'code'] = 'AMAZON'for code, edf in df.groupby(['code']):>>>print(code)>>>print(edf) 1. 运...
这样设置后,当DataFrame的行数或列数超过默认限制时,仍然可以完整地显示所有内容。 总结来说,输出DataFrame到控制台的方法主要有使用print()函数、to_string()方法以及通过pd.set_option()设置输出格式。根据实际需求选择合适的方法即可。
# 从CSV文件读取数据到DataFrame df = pd.read_csv('data.csv') print(df) # 将DataFrame数据写入Excel文件 df.to_excel('output.xlsx', index=False)数据清洗与处理 在数据分析过程中,数据清洗和处理是必不可少的步骤。DataFrame提供了丰富的函数和方法,可以进行数据筛选、缺失值处理、数据转换等操作。
要将一个系列(Series)转换为DataFrame,可以使用Series的to_frame()方法。 下面是一个简单的示例: import pandas as pd # 创建一个Series s = pd.Series([1, 2, 3, 4, 5]) #将Series转换为DataFrame df = s.to_frame() print(df) 复制代码 输出结果为: 0 0 1 1 2 2 3 3 4 4 5 复制代码 ...
print(df.info()) # 显示列名、非空值数量、数据类型等信息 5.选择列:column = df['Name'] # 选择 'Name' 列 6.选择行:row = df.loc[0] # 选择第一行 7.过滤行:filtered_df = df[df['Age'] > 28] # 选择年龄大于28的行 8.对 DataFrame 进行排序:sorted_df = df.sort_values(by='...
#向dataframe中插入一行 df_student.loc[4] = ["LiLei","M",25,100] print("某位置增加一行:") print(df_student) #最前面插入一行 df_student.loc[-1] = ["Jim","M",26,99] df_student.index = df_student.index + 1 # shifting index ...
在使用Python对象而不是Java对象打印dataframe的模式时,可以使用pandas库提供的to_string()方法。该方法可以将dataframe对象转换为字符串形式,并打印出来。 下面是使用Python对象打印dataframe的模式的示例代码: 代码语言:txt 复制 import pandas as pd # 创建一个示例dataframe data = {'Name': ['Tom'...
python print dataframe数据类型,BackgroundLatestDataSource: https://www.ssa.gov/oact/babynames/limits.htmlyobYYYY.txt(1880~2016)name,sex,number 这是一个非常标准的以逗号隔开的格式,可以用pandas.read_csv将其加载到DataFrame中。1C:\Users\I***>